What is parcopresis Parcopresis, sometimes called shy bowel , occurs when people experience a difficulty or inability to poo in public toilets due to fear of perceived scrutiny by others.聽People with parcopresis may find it difficult to go to the toilet in public places such as shopping centres, restaurants, at work or at school, or even at home when friends or family are around.聽They may fear being judged by others about unpleasant smells or sounds when they have a bowel motion, or how long they take to go, for example.
